Chapter 6: The Secret of Snape
Harry couldn't really concentrate on his potion, in fact; it had to turn purple but turned out to be yellow, which was really wrong. Ron still wanted to put his hand into it, so they would turn into 'Very cool and flashy weapons with those really nice and sharp cutting edges' as he called them.
It turned out a bit different as he wanted it too.
Instead of weapons, Ron's arms turned into two giant lollipops.
"What are you going to do with those? Planning to hypnotize me with the swirls on it?" Draco said sarcasticly. Hermione gave Draco a bit of a warning look, which he totally ignored.
"Well, Potter and,...Weasley,... you two totally messed up, as usual.' Snape said boring and gave Ron an antidote.
Hermione and Draco's potion was actually pretty good. The only thing was; they both didn't want to end up as Ron, so they both didn't want to put their arms in.
"I AM NOT GOING TO PUT MY ARM-" her sentence was cut off by Draco. "WHAT DO YOU THINK ABOUT MY ARMS!!! Surely, I AM more important than you are,... or will ever be!" Draco said with a lot of self esteem.
Hermione sniffed. "You put in those arms or I'll tell the whole school I know you're not such a bad boy after all,..." she grinned.
"What do you,...? You mean ... the train." He wisely kept his mouth shut and put in his arms. They turned into two knifes.
"You watch out, GRANGER, I could CUT you open,..." He said warning.
"Well, very well,... Malfoy,... miss Granger,... I think I'll give you an extra high grade for your great teamwork.' Snape said with a rather unexpected smile on his face.
The bell rang and Snape walked towards the door and the rest of the class followed him. Hermione grabbed her bag and wanted to leave, but she saw something that drew her attention.
Snape's black book still lay under the table. She couldn't just leave it there, so she picked it up and stuffed it into her bag.
Hermione started towards the door and walked out with a normal expression on her face. Snape grabbed her by her arm "Next time you won't work together with Malfoy!" he said.
She felt a little relieved, she almost thought he had caught her. Snape let her go, and she quickly went to the common room.
Once inside she fell down into a comfortable chair by the fire and opened the black book. It said: Snape's Diary. This lunatic was keeping a diary?! She thought as began reading.
_*_ The first schoolday went a bit rough, Potter and Weasley messed up my whole potion again. They are such a disgrace to the school! I will go talk to Dumbledore about that. Though I consider if he'd even care, I do. Potter may be related to me, but I don't have to praise him into heaven for that.
_*_
Hermione re-read the last sentence a few times. Her mind was working as hard as it could, but she couldn't find any ocassion when Snape ever mentioned Harry and he were related.
Then the rest of the words hit her.
_*_
Being Potter's uncle hasn't been a nice job. Dumbledore expects me to look after that boy as if he's my own son. Of course I don't.
_*_
UNCLE!? She was struck by sickness and wanted to throw away the book, as if she never even read it. But she had read it already, and she felt a kind of strange.
Harry came walking into the common room. Hermione was still mad at him and didn't want to tell him anything about what she had just read, so she chose to ignore him by staring into the fire. Harry, however, saw Hermione sitting by the fire and joined her. He fell down into the opposite chair.
"Can't you at least tell me why you are still so mad?" Harry asked her.
Hermione looked up at him with furious eyes and said "You still don't get it, now do you Potter?!"
He was struck by her rudeness. "What did you call me?" he asked her.
"Potter. Though I rather call you Potty." She answered.
"Thank you for your compliment." Harry said angry. He stood up and walked away.
The next day school went by very slowly. At the time they reached potions they already had so much homework that it would take Harry all night to finish it. Snape was waiting for them by the door. Everybody sat down into their seats.
"I'm going to explain a new potion to you and I expect you all to take notes." He said brief.
As Hermione was searching her bag, Snape noticed a black book sticking out. His eyes grew big in disbelief, but he said nothing ... yet.
After the potions were made he sneakily went up behind her and whispered in her ear: 'I'd like you to stay and chat a little with me after this lesson.' Hermione nodded her head, but it didn't really hit her.
Five minutes later the bell rang. Everybody got out of the class room, except for Snape and Hermione. Harry gave a very questioning look at Hermione, but she gave a blank one back.
"Well, well, miss Granger." He sat back in his chair behind his desk. "Invading my privacy, are we?"
She looked at him like she didn't know what he was talking about. This only made Snape angry and he stood up and yelled: "DON'T ACT AS IF YOU DON'T KNOW!!"
Hermione became a small person in a big chair. "No more words miss Granger?" he asked her.
She looked at him very carefully and said: "You never told him you were family."
"I didn't have to." Snape answered. "And I insist you don't either."
"I wouldn't count on it. He has a right to know!" Hermione stood up as well.
"I wouldn't dare if I were you ... I'm very good with Dark Spells. But to keep you observated, I'm putting you in detention. Every evening, 9 o'clock, my office." He warned her.
"I am NOT going to show up!!" she yelled at him.
He raised his wand. "Oh, you'll show up! Or I'll tell Dumbledore you were stealing my private stuff!"
"What if I tell Dumbledore you never told Harry the truth!" shouted Hermione back at him.
"Miss Granger, you will get EXPELLED if you tell anyone!" he snapped back.
"NOT IF YOU GET EXPELLED FIRST!!" she yelled.
Snape drew his wand and pointed it at her. "You have gone TOO far, miss GRANGER!"
"WHAT DO YOU WANT TO DO? ATTACK ME!?" she shouted, putting her hands on her hips and looking at him daringly. "That's ILLIGAL you know!"
'It doesn't matter to me if such a thing is illigal. I know plenty charms to cover up the harm." He said silently.
Hermione closed her mouth and eyed him scared and suspicious. He was still holding his wand straight at Hermione's face and didn't seem to care.
"You wouldn't ..." she started, but a flash of laughter in his eyes told her he was going to attack her right now.
"Crucio!" he said easily.
'AAAAAAAAAAAHHH!' Hermione felt as if she was torn apart. She fell to her knees and breathed heavily, her whole body was being tortured with such heavy pain she could barely see straight. Everything had turned blur and her ability of speech suddenly abandoned her.
When she finally was able to breathe and see normal again, she was shaking all over her body, sweat dripping and crying silently.
"Now that was just a preview. I'll see you tonight." He walked out of the class room WITH his black book.
